Slaves to play a string of tiny shows this September

But it's only for those who pre-order their new album.
Slaves have announced a string of tiny shows to follow this weekend’s appearance at Reading & Leeds.



Tickets for the run will be available for just £1.99 to anyone pre-ordering, or those who have already pre-ordered, the band’s new album ‘Take Control’, due for release on 30th September.



“We’ve already announced our UK tour in November,” say the band, “but as we’ve spent years touring round the country far and wide in the back of a Clio, we know that there are loads of places that never get bands coming back to them, which makes it hard for people to get shows in these places.



“So we’ve decided to go on another tour in September as well, throughout 15 towns and cities around the UK to play pubs and clubs that we’ve been told are great. We’re bringing our friends Estrons with us to support and we want to have fun.”
